When you think of European football nights, you rarely expect the kind of theatrical chaos that unfolded when Crystal Palace traveled to face AEK Larnaca in their Europa Conference League knockout tie. Yet that's precisely what the Eagles got—a pulsating encounter that had everything a football fan could ask for, culminating in a 2-1 aggregate victory and a berth in the quarter-finals.

The journey to secure this passage wasn't a straightforward affair. This was a contest that demanded every ounce of character, resilience, and quality from the London club. Two red cards—one for each side—meant that both teams found themselves at a numerical disadvantage at different points, testing their tactical flexibility and mental fortitude in equal measure.

But this is where Ismaila Sarr's brilliance shone through. The winger stepped up when it mattered most, scoring twice across the tie to keep Crystal Palace's European dream very much alive. His contributions weren't just about the goals themselves; they represented the kind of quality that separates teams capable of progressing in European competition from those that fall by the wayside.

What made this tie particularly gripping was that it required extra-time to settle the matter.
